Fluent Visits Fanvil’s Link to Win Conference

Published:
13 Nov 25
Fluent visit Fanvil's Link to Win Event in Shenzhen, China.

In late October, Fluent attended the Fanvil Global Partner Conference in Shenzhen. The event’s theme, ‘Link to Win’, aimed to bring attendees together to explore Fanvil’s latest innovations. Alongside this, partners were able to build relationships through networking and cultural experiences.

The conference was an incredible opportunity for professionals in the telecoms communications industry. It created a space where innovation met collaboration. Alongside this, partners gained exclusive insights into upcoming technology that will shape the industry in 2026.

Events like this encourage important conversations. These talks can lead to stronger partnerships and our team felt they made great connections. Alongside the keynote sessions, the hosts gave visitors a schedule full of activities. This allowed visitors to connect over shared experiences and the opportunity to enjoy the lively culture of Shenzhen.
